Stellar, headquartered in San Francisco, California, is an open-source decentralized protocol designed to facilitate low-cost transfers between digital currencies and fiat money. Overview

Stellar Development Foundation is hiring a Director of Research to shape the research vision and lead scientific efforts in blockchain technology. You'll work on distributed systems and cryptography to support equitable access to the financial system.

Job Description

Who you are

You have extensive experience in scientific research, particularly in the fields of distributed systems and cryptography — your work has contributed to significant advancements in technology that promote equitable access to financial systems. You are passionate about open-source software and understand the societal impacts of decentralized technologies. Your leadership skills enable you to guide diverse teams and foster collaboration among academic and industry partners.

You possess a strong understanding of mechanism design and its applications in real-world scenarios — you have successfully defined and executed research agendas that align with organizational missions. You are committed to the public good and have a track record of impactful research that drives innovation in the blockchain space.

What you'll do

In this role, you will define and lead a long-term scientific research agenda that supports the mission of the Stellar Development Foundation. You will work closely with a team of researchers and technical experts to explore practical and long-term challenges in blockchain technology. Your responsibilities will include guiding research initiatives, collaborating with external partners, and contributing to the technical foundations that enable inclusive financial infrastructure.

You will also be responsible for shaping the research vision and ensuring that it aligns with broader conversations in computer science and decentralized systems. Your leadership will help cultivate a culture of open research and open standards, fostering an environment where innovative ideas can thrive. You will engage with stakeholders to communicate research findings and advocate for the importance of equitable access to financial systems.
